
SuperEpic is a satirical and humorous Metroidvania style action-adventure game, starring a raccoon and a llama in their quest to save an Orwellian society from the rule of an evil corporation. RegnantCorp is an enterprise which is controlling minds through abusive micro transactions.

A pretty groovy little Metroidvania about a cute lama-riding raccoon out to stop an evil video game conglomerate from poisoning the world with cynical, disposable, trash games. A gorgeous SNES art style, a Guacamelee-like combo/juggle battle system, varied enemies, nice music, meh bosses, okay level design. Also features an unlockable Rogue-lite bonus mode very reminiscent of Rogue Legacy. Almost a full game experience in itself (if a bit overly grindy). I think all Metroidvanias could benefit from a remix/Rogue mode.

[h2]Sinopsis[/h2] SuperEpic: The Entertainment War es una aventura de acción estilo metroidvania en la que acompañaremos a un mapache y su llama en la lucha contra una temible corporación que amenaza al mundo del videojuego. Corre el año 2084, tras una serie de inteligentes movimientos financieros, RegnantCorp se ha alzado como la única y más poderosa compañía de videojuegos en el mundo, liderada por codiciosos cerdos empresarios. Estos han introducido una serie de algoritmos en sus juegos, capaces de controlar la mente de los ciudadanos, pero no todo está perdido, pues un pequeño grupo de rebeldes ha logrado zafarse de su control y pretenden acabar con RegnantCorp remplazando el software de sus dispositivos para liberar a la población. Acompaña a Tan Tan el mapache y su llama Ola en su peligrosa cruzada, adentrándonos en los oscuros rincones de la compañía y acaba con los peligrosos cerdos que amenazan el mundo de la diversión. [h2]Jugabilidad / Apartado técnico[/h2] SuperEpic ofrece una jugabilidad rápida y adictiva, con abundantes y dinámicos combates contra animales antropomorfos, siendo los cerdos los jefes del cotarro. De hecho, el juego incide mucho en la acción, ofreciendo una gran cantidad de combos y armas que deberemos ir mejorando progresivamente, así como una barra de energía y otra de furia para ejecutar poderosos ataques. Podremos explorar un amplio mapa no lineal, siguiendo la fórmula del género metroidvania, es decir, que iremos adquiriendo nuevas habilidades que nos irán dando acceso a zonas antes inalcanzables. El juego posee varios secretos por encontrar, incluso minijuegos para móvil que podremos desbloquear mediante unos códigos QR que aparecerán en puntos de información repartidos por el mapa. Además del modo historia original, que sigue el sistema clásico, el juego ofrece un nuevo modo roguelike, en el cual comenzaremos en una celda con armas y habilidades básicas, e iremos avanzando y progresando, hasta morir y empezar de nuevo con ciertas mejoras que nos permitirán llegar un poco más lejos hasta conseguir completar la aventura del tirón. [h2]Valoración[/h2] Lo cierto es que SuperEpic ofrece de base un buen título metroidvania, el cual cumple con las expectativas, ofreciendo un basto mapa, habilidades variadas, un elaborado sistema de combates y multitud de opciones y secretos. Peca quizás de enemigos algo repetitivos y un trasfondo algo plano que le resta cierta personalidad, pero que no impiden disfrutar del juego en absoluto. El modo roguelike es un aporte original, que sin embargo parece algo forzado en este tipo de juegos que son, ya de por sí, bastante largos de completar. Sin duda, un juego muy recomendable para los seguidores del género metroidvania, que sin estar a sobresalir demasiado ofrece una experiencia pulida e interesante. Completar toda la aventura al 100% puede llevarnos unas 25 horas, aunque el juego base dura bastante menos si vamos al grano. I picked this game up in 2021 on the Switch and played through it to 98%ish, liking it enough to go so far as to buy a physical copy. Recently I was trying to remember the name to recommend to a friend and found it on-sale on Steam and figured I'd try it out on the Steam Deck. Honestly the game is just as good as I remember, though I feel like it the early game is much easier, which makes me wonder if they've tweaked the difficulty curve a bit. The game is a solid metroidvania with a satisfying core gameplay loop. Initially I was annoyed at having to keep up with three different weapons, but the differing loadouts and combos you can get with stringing together high, low, and mid slices is pretty fun, even if I usually just resort to juggling enemies with the high cut. The QR-code linked parody minigames are a fun 4th wall break, but I wonder what the longevity of those looks like as they rely on external servers to work. All in, this is game has a good soundtrack, great humor, and solid gameplay and I'd love to see a sequel.
